Battery Life
Battery life is another big difference between the two models.
Image Credit:Apple
The Apple Watch Series 8 can go for up to 18 hours of use before needing to be recharged.
The Apple Watch Ultra offers double that, 36 hours of use.
Both models can use a low-power mode to extend battery life.
Image Credit:Apple
The Series 8 can go for up to 36 hours and the larger model up to 60 hours.
That mode does limit features like the Always-On Display.

Size, Color, and Price
The Apple Watch Ultra is $799.
The model comes with cellular connectivity.
Image Credit:Apple
For theApple Watch Series 8, there are more options and sizes available.
The lower-cost aluminum model starts at $399 for the 41mm version and $429 for the 45mm size.
Add $100 if you want a cellular-capable model.
